What Are AI-Powered SERPs?
AI-powered SERPs are search engine results pages that leverage artificial intelligence to provide highly personalized and context-aware results to users. Unlike traditional SERPs, where ranking primarily depended on keywords and backlinks, AI-powered SERPs consider user intent, behavior, and broader contextual relevance.
For example, engines like Google now use AI-powered tools, such as Google BERT and MUM, to analyze search queries and deliver more precise results. These innovations prioritize rich, contextually relevant content over keyword stuffing or outdated tactics, forcing businesses to rethink how they approach SEO strategies.
Why AI-Powered SERPs Are Reshaping SEO
Search engine algorithms are now smarter than ever. AI focuses on user satisfaction and fine-tuned personalization, which means websites must optimize not just for bots, but primarily for human intent. Here are three key reasons why AI-powered SERPs are reshaping SEO:
- Search Intent Is Central: AI deciphers the nuance behind user queries and aligns content with what users are truly looking for. This is a major shift toward semantic relevance.
- Enhanced User Experiences: AI evaluates page quality, dwell times, site speed, and mobile-friendliness to rank content. Poor usability will directly impact SEO visibility.
- Change in Featured SERP Elements: Today’s SERPs showcase AI-driven content modules like knowledge graphs, video snippets, and answer boxes. Competing means targeting these features strategically.

Focus on Rich Snippets and Structured Data
AI-powered SERPs rely on structured data to display snippets like reviews, pricing, and quick answers. Schema markup is essential for making your content easy for search engines to interpret. Use tools such as Schema.org to implement structured data.

Key SERP Features to Optimize for in 2024
Here’s how you can tailor your website to perform best in critical AI-driven SERP features:
Featured Snippets
Featured snippets are often referred to as “position zero.” These are brief answers to questions users are searching for, which Google displays directly at the top of SERPs. Optimize your content for Q&A formatting and direct answers to common queries to capture these coveted spots.
People Also Ask (PAA)
The “People Also Ask” section provides related queries that users may be interested in. To appear here, structure your content in a way that provides clear answers to long-tail questions.
Video and Visual Content
With AI integrating multimedia elements prominently in SERPs, businesses must adopt video marketing strategies as part of their SEO campaigns. Ensure your video content is optimized for search engines by using proper tags, descriptions, and engaging thumbnails.
